Great leadership brings great results. A great manager can get great results but the results reflect on a p 2. What are the different business valuation methods? There are several methods to determine the market value of an enterprise. Business valuation methods are categorized as market-based methods, income-based methods, asset-based methods and hybrid methods. One can select the method depending on the particular valuation need. 3. What are the reasons for conducting a business valuation? Business valuation is conducted for the valuation for tax purposes and ownership transfer. Besides, it is necessary for financing or insurance purposes. 4. What are the factors to be considered in a business valuation process? Business earnings, availability of assets, nature of the business, history of the enterprise from its inception, the enterprise's goodwill and other intangible values, economic outlook in general, outlook of the specific industry, book value of the stock, and the financial condition of the business are some of the factors to be considered during a business valuation process. 5.
